Title: Zhaodi Liao: Innovator in Cloning Technology
Introduction
Zhaodi Liao is a prominent inventor based in Shanghai, China. He has made significant contributions to the field of cloning technology, particularly in the area of non-human primates. His innovative methods have the potential to advance scientific research and applications in genetics.
Latest Patents
Zhaodi Liao holds a patent for a groundbreaking method titled "Method for preparing non-human primate somatic cell cloned animal." This invention outlines a detailed process that includes providing a reconstructed egg from a non-human primate, activating it, reprogramming the egg or embryonic cells, and ultimately regenerating a cloned animal. This method significantly enhances the developmental capacity of nucleus-transplanted embryos in non-human primates, such as monkeys.
Career Highlights
Zhaodi Liao is affiliated with the Chinese Academy of Sciences, where he conducts his research and development work. His career is marked by a commitment to advancing cloning technologies and contributing to the scientific community.
Collaborations
Zhaodi has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Qiang Sun and Zhen Liu, who share his passion for innovation in the field of cloning and genetics.
